This research was conducted from August 2017 to May 2018 at Cavite State University, Indang, Cavite to determine; 1.) level of psychological well-being of full-time housewives in the domains of autonomy, environmental mastery, personal growth, positive relation with others, purpose in life and self-acceptance; 2.) level of moral values of full-time housewives in the areas of valuing dignity, reverence , love of God , veracity, responsible dominion over material things; 3.) level of life satisfaction of full-time housewives; 4.) significant relationship between psychological well-being and life satisfaction; 5.) significant relationship between moral values moral values and life satisfaction; and 6.) significant relationship between psychological well-being to oral values.
The study used descriptive-correlation design. Quota sampling was used as sampling procedure. The participants were full-time housewives, 30-60 years old, either, married or Live-in partners, with children) (biological or fostered). 101 housewives participate in the study. The results of the study revealed that the level of psychological well-being of full-time housewives at Daine I and 11, in the domain of: autonomy, environmental mastery, personal growth, and positive relation with others were very low while purpose in life and self-acceptance yields high level. The moral values in the areas: valuing dignity reverence, love of God, veracity and responsible dominion over material things were high boa. The life satisfaction of full-time housewives yields a moderately satisfied level between the relationships of psychological well-being to life satisfaction yields significant relationship. Psychological well-being to moral values, no significant relationship.
